Overview

Waupun is a small, welcoming city in southeastern Wisconsin, known for its rich history, outdoor recreation, and iconic sculptures. Visitors enjoy the easy pace of community life and access to ample green spaces.

Safety Warnings

Waupun is generally very safe; watch for deer when driving at night. Standard small-town precautions suffice.

Hidden Gems

Check out The End of the Trail statue, visit Rock River Country Club for golf, and enjoy birdwatching at nearby Horicon Marsh.
